Phone Booth ( Blu-ray )

A single phone call can change a man's life...or possibly end it. Stu Shepard (Colin Farrell) is a self-centered New York City publicist who suddenly finds himself on the deadly end of a high-powered rifle scope. Now it's a real-time race against the clock as Stu must outwit a psychotic sniper in a frantic scramble from phone booth to freedom. With Forest Whitaker, Katie Holmes, Radha Mitchell and Kiefer Sutherland; Written by Larry Cohen and directed by Joel Schumacher.
